    Huang Jishui 1509-1574 Calligraphy in Running Script ink on gold paper, fan leaf signed Jishui and with one seal of the artist with two collector’s seals of Gong Benang 17.1 x 47.3 cm. 6 ¾ x 18 ⅝ in. ---------------------------------------------- 黃姬水 1509-1574 行書詠綠牡丹 水墨金箋 扇面 釋文:洛陽多異色,一種得春偏。池穀搖光亂,窗綃掩態妍。珠憐金谷妓,萼降九疑仙。若植唐宮裡,名花誰更先。《綠牡丹》。姬水。鈐印:黃氏志淳 鑑藏印:(宮本昂)宮子行玉父共欣賞、泰州宮氏珍藏(鈐於裱褙) 17.1 x 47.3 cm. 6 ¾ x 18⅝ in.

    HUANG JISHUI (1509-1574) CALLIGRAPHY IN RUNNING SCRIPT Handscroll, ink on silk Inscribed and signed by the artist Dated autumn, jiaxu year of the Wanli era (1574) Colophon by Qu Shisi (1590-1650), with two seals Nine collectors' seals, including four of Zhao Zongjian (1824-1900) and two of Hong Liangji (1746-1809) 7 3/8 x 100 in. (19 x 254 cm.)
